Can I Change My UCAS Choices?

Can I Change My UCAS Choices

Yes, you can change your UCAS choices, but it is subject to UCAS’ change of mind policy. The policy allows applicants to amend their choices within a specified period. It’s important to note that changing your choices is not guaranteed. It is subject to availability and meeting the entry requirements of the alternative courses or universities you wish to select.

The deadline for changing UCAS choices varies depending on the application cycle and the type of courses applied for. It is crucial to familiarize yourself with the specific deadline provided by UCAS and ensure that any changes are made within the designated timeframe.

To change your UCAS choices, log in to your UCAS Track account and follow the instructions. You can remove existing choices and add new ones, but be mindful of any restrictions, such as maximum choices allowed for certain courses or universities.

Can I Withdraw My UCAS Application And Apply Again?

Yes, it is possible to withdraw your UCAS application and apply again. If you have changed your mind about your chosen courses or universities or encountered unforeseen circumstances that require you to start afresh, you can withdraw your application through UCAS.

However, it’s important to note that there may be financial implications, such as losing the application fee. Additionally, withdrawing your application means relinquishing your current choices and starting the application process from scratch. Therefore, carefully consider your options and consult with advisors or university representatives before withdrawing and reapplying.

Are You Changing UCAS Choices After 14 Days?

Are You Changing UCAS Choices After 14 Days

After the initial submission of your UCAS choices, there is a 14-day window during which you have the flexibility to make changes. This period allows you to review your selections and consider any adjustments that better align with your aspirations. It is important to use this timeframe wisely, as once the 14 days have passed, your choices become locked in and cannot be altered without contacting UCAS directly.

Therefore, it is crucial to conduct thorough research, seek advice if needed, and carefully evaluate your options within this timeframe to ensure you make the most appropriate choices for your academic journey.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Are there any restrictions on how often I can change my UCAS choices?

    While there is no set limit on how many times you can make changes, it is essential to consider the deadlines and availability of courses. Frequent changes can complicate the application process and may impact your chances of securing a place at your preferred universities.

    Can I change my UCAS choices for different courses at the same university?

    Yes, changing your choices to different courses within the same university is possible. However, remember that each course’s entry requirements and availability may vary. Ensure that you meet the specific requirements and consider the competition for each program.

    What if I change my mind after the UCAS deadline has passed?

    If you wish to change your UCAS choices after the deadline, contact the universities directly to discuss your options. They may consider your request based on availability, entry requirements, and individual circumstances. It is essential to be proactive, as some universities may have limited flexibility in accommodating changes after the deadline.
